Understanding Hunger Signals
Your body's hunger signals are controlled by a complex interplay of hormones, nutrients, and lifestyle factors. While a growling stomach is a natural signal that it's time to eat, feeling hungry every two hours can indicate that this system is out of balance. The key is to distinguish between genuine, physical hunger and other triggers, such as dehydration or emotional cues.
The Impact of Diet on Satiety
What you eat has a profound effect on how long you feel full. Meals high in refined carbohydrates and sugar are digested quickly, leading to rapid spikes and subsequent crashes in blood sugar levels. This drop in glucose can signal to your brain that you need more food, even if you’ve recently eaten. In contrast, foods rich in protein, fiber, and healthy fats slow down digestion, promoting a more sustained feeling of fullness.
Common dietary reasons for frequent hunger include:
- Lack of Protein: Protein is the most satiating macronutrient, helping to suppress ghrelin (the hunger hormone) and boost satiety hormones like GLP-1 and PYY.
- Low Fiber Intake: Fiber adds bulk to your diet and slows down stomach emptying. Many fruits, vegetables, legumes, and whole grains are excellent sources of fiber, but diets lacking in these foods can leave you feeling empty.
- Too Many Refined Carbs: White bread, pastries, and sugary drinks lack the fiber and nutrients that promote fullness. The quick energy they provide is often followed by a crash that reignites hunger.
- Not Enough Healthy Fats: Fats are digested slowly, contributing to long-term satiety. Including sources like avocado, nuts, seeds, and olive oil can help manage your appetite.
- Drinking Calories: Liquid calories from sodas, juices, and specialty coffees are less satiating than solid food and don't effectively trigger the same fullness signals in the brain.
Lifestyle Factors That Influence Hunger
Beyond diet, daily habits can significantly impact your appetite and the frequency of your hunger pangs.
- Poor Sleep: Chronic sleep deprivation can increase levels of ghrelin and decrease levels of leptin, the hormone that signals fullness. This hormonal imbalance makes you feel hungrier and less satisfied, often leading to cravings for high-calorie foods.
- High Stress Levels: When you're stressed, your body releases cortisol, which can increase your appetite and trigger cravings for comforting, high-sugar, and high-fat foods. Many people fall into a cycle of stress-eating that perpetuates frequent hunger.
- Dehydration: The body can sometimes confuse thirst signals with hunger cues. Drinking adequate water throughout the day can help you differentiate between the two and can promote a feeling of fullness before meals.
- Excessive Exercise: While exercise is crucial for health, highly active individuals or those who engage in intense, prolonged workouts may burn a significant amount of calories, leading to increased hunger as the body seeks to replenish its energy stores.
- Eating Too Quickly: It takes about 20 minutes for your brain to receive fullness signals from your gut. Eating too fast can cause you to consume more food than you need before your body registers that it's full, which can lead to hunger returning sooner.
Comparison of Complex vs. Refined Carbohydrates
| Feature | Complex Carbohydrates | Refined Carbohydrates | 
|---|---|---|
| Digestion Speed | Slow | Fast | 
| Blood Sugar Impact | Gradual rise and fall, more stable | Rapid spike and crash, unstable | 
| Satiety Level | High, keeps you full longer | Low, causes hunger to return quickly | 
| Nutrient Content | Rich in fiber, vitamins, and minerals | Stripped of most fiber, vitamins, and minerals | 
| Examples | Whole grains, legumes, vegetables | White bread, pasta, pastries, soda | 
Actionable Solutions for Managing Frequent Hunger
- Prioritize a Balanced Plate: Ensure every meal includes a source of lean protein (like chicken, fish, eggs, or tofu), complex carbohydrates (such as oats, brown rice, or quinoa), healthy fats (avocado, nuts, seeds), and plenty of high-fiber vegetables.
- Stay Hydrated: Drink plenty of water throughout the day. If you feel a hunger pang, try drinking a glass of water first and waiting a few minutes to see if it subsides.
- Get Enough Sleep: Aim for 7-9 hours of quality sleep per night to help regulate appetite hormones and improve your body's response to food.
- Manage Stress: Incorporate stress-reducing activities into your routine, such as exercise, meditation, yoga, or deep breathing. These can help lower cortisol levels and minimize emotional eating.
- Practice Mindful Eating: Slow down and savor your food. Pay attention to your body's fullness cues. Mindful eating techniques can help prevent overeating and prolong satiety.
- Plan Your Meals and Snacks: Having a meal plan can prevent you from reaching for quick, unhealthy fixes when hunger strikes. Healthy snacks like a handful of nuts or Greek yogurt can keep you satisfied between meals.
- Consider Volume-Rich Foods: Incorporate foods with high water content, like soups, salads, and fruits. These add volume to your meal, helping you feel full with fewer calories.
If you've addressed these factors and still experience persistent, excessive hunger, it may be time to consult a healthcare provider. Medical conditions such as diabetes or hyperthyroidism can cause frequent hunger and require professional diagnosis and treatment.
